31 0.5.6 - 1/12/2008 - bugfix release
32 * more abstract disambiguation algorithm, simpler instantiation
33 to a different CIC/refiner
34 * natural deduction support improved in the first order case
35 * natural deduction lem rule does now support lemmas
36 with (up to) 3 premises (multicut rule, displayed as
39 0.5.5 - 17/11/2008 - bugfix release with students in mind
40 * by ... we proved fixed to use only the specified lemmas but
41 using full unification inside auto.
42 * new apply rule tactic, that exploits the goal type to
43 disambiguate the input term.
44 * new didactic/ library directory, with support for natural deduction

62 0.5.3 - 23/7/2008 - bugfix release
63 * many fixes concerning the CProp hiearchy
64 * coercion database simplified
65 * coercion hiding now works properly for coercions to funclass
66 * triangular pullback works better with coercions to the function space
67 * notation for lists fixed to add a break point after the separator
68 * notation for the existential is now user definable
69 * \infrule layout added, allows to display readable fractions
70 * better window for terms grammar and TeX/Unicode
71 * fixed a bug in the positivity check not considering some subterms
72 * fixed some GUI glitches thanks to glade-3
74 0.5.2 - 2/7/2008 - better-usability-for-the-working-constructivist release
75 * refinement of match fixed to prevent useless unfolding,
76 head_beta_reduce is used instead of whd ~delta:true
77 * CProp hierarchy, interleaved with type (used to be a single universe)
78 * Notation now allows to set the precedence level of subterms, avoiding
79 unnecessary parenthese
80 * UTF-8 / TeX conversion table is now available in the Help menu
81 * Notation subsystem described in the manual
82 * EBNF term grammar is now available in the View menu (and is in sync with
83 the currently loaded notation)
84 * Rewrite tactic (in hypothesis) now computes the right sort and
85 uses the right equality elimination principle
86 * URI free interpretation and coercion statements (scripts are almost
88 * elim and cases tactic now support a pattern to specify hypotheses that
89 are generalized before the elimination.
